Paul's Extreme Sound Stretch.
Stretch your audio without the glitching, to turn it into a texture, stretch audio up to 10^18 power.(1,000,000,000,000,000,000 times)

Similar to what was used to stretch Beethoven's 9th symphony into a 24 hour event.

Waldorf Edition LE includes:

PPG Wave 2.V is the authentic reproduction of the legendary PPG Wave 2.3. that dominated many productions of the 80s.
Waldorf Attack is a very powerful and versatile drum synthesizer, beloved due to it's rich palette of sounds an intuitive user interface.
D-Pole is the prestigious Waldorf Filter with resonance up to self-oscillaton and beyond.



LE Limitations
The Attack LE is limited to the lower 12 sounds and 8 voices.
The D-Pole LE is the same as the full version. Its only difference is the LE copy protection.
The PPG Wave 2.V LE is limited to 1 MIDI Channel and 8 voices.


To get this, first go here and enter your name and email: http://www.beat.de/waldorf/

You will then receive an email with instructions for activating the licence, after which you'll receive your registration number and download links.

If the plugins don't start, install either or all of 2005, 2008 and 2010 Visual C++ runtimes packages from Microsoft, or try this trick.
